1) Add the Desktop Experience feature in the Server Manager and restart
2) Under services.msc, enable and start the “Themes” service.
3) Restart or Logout/Login, the Aero theme will not be selectable until you do this.Oh, and you may aswell enable the “Windows Audio” service while you’re there too 😉
